Card Trivia

 This is one of the few cards that can retrieve cards from the Extra Deck without summoning them.
This card has a very similar color scheme and effect to Cyber-Stein. Likewise, they both originated in Booster 6.

Rulings



TCG Rulings

You cannot Special Summon a monster sent from the Extra Deck to your Graveyard with cards like "Monster Reborn," "The Shallow Grave," or "Call of the Haunted.": Absolute Powerforce - Card Rulings (Version 1.0)


OCG Rulings



Fusion Monsters are Special Summon monsters, so they can be Special Summoned from the Graveyard by effects like "Monster Reborn" only if they were Special Summoned by the correct procedure at one time, and then sent to the Graveyard. Suppose an effect like that of "Gale Dogra" sends a Fusion Monster directly to the Graveyard, or an effect like that of "Cyber-Stein" Special Summons the monster without Fusion Summoning. Then "Monster Reborn" cannot Special Summon that Fusion Monster from the Graveyard, since it was not properly Special Summoned to the field.: Can an effect like that of "Monster Reborn" Special Summon a Fusion Monster from the Graveyard?: Can an effect like "Monster Reborn" Special Summon a monster which was discarded from the Extra Deck to the Graveyard by "Gale Dogra"?

Paying 3000 Life Points is a cost to activate the effect of "Gale Dogra".: Effect Monster > Gale Dogra

If "Gale Dogra" is face-down on the field, then you cannot activate its effect.

You cannot use an effect like "Monster Reborn" to Special Summon a Fusion Monster which was sent to the Graveyard by the effect of "Gale Dogra".
